According to Odaily, Tether, the world's largest issuer of stablecoins, is in negotiations with one of the four largest accounting firms to carry out the promised audit of reserves. Tether has issued cryptocurrencies worth over $140 billion, claiming that each token is backed by dollar-denominated assets. Currently, the company publishes only quarterly reports and has yet to complete a full audit. Tether's CEO Paolo Ardoino did not disclose the specific firm involved or the timeline for the audit, stating: "This audit is our number one priority." Earlier this month, Tether appointed Simon McWilliam as Chief Financial Officer to lead the efforts for a comprehensive financial audit. Additionally, Tether is enhancing the transparency of its reserves by purchasing over $33.1 billion in U.S. Treasury bonds in 2024, making it the seventh largest buyer of U.S. bonds.
